At around 4.20pm on Monday 3 April 2023, two women with five children walked into a cake shop on William Street in Armadale. While one of the women distracted the staff member behind the counter the other woman helped some of the children take numerous pieces of cakes and drinks from a fridge and place them into carry bags. Neither women made any purchase or paid for any of the items removed.
Police have released CCTV images of two women who they believe may be able to assist with their investigation.
The first woman is described as: tan skinned, medium build, between 30 to 35 years of age with brown hair tied up into a bun . She was wearing a black long-sleeved shirt and grey skirt.
The second woman is described as: brown skinned, slim build, between 35 to 45 years of age with light brown hair tied up into a pony tail. She was wearing a black t-shirt, blue shorts and white runners.
